2 research outputs found
Saying Hello World with Epsilon - A Solution to the 2011 Instructive Case
Epsilon is an extensible platform of integrated and task-specific languages
for model management. With solutions to the 2011 TTC Hello World case, this
paper demonstrates some of the key features of the Epsilon Object Language (an
extension and reworking of OCL), which is at the core of Epsilon. In addition,
the paper introduces several of the task-specific languages provided by Epsilon
including the Epsilon Generation Language (for model-to-text transformation),
the Epsilon Validation Language (for model validation) and Epsilon Flock (for
model migration).Comment: In Proceedings TTC 2011, arXiv:1111.440
OSSMETER: Automated measurement and analysis of open source software
International audienceDeciding whether an open source software (OSS) meets the requiredstandards for adoption in terms of quality, maturity, activity of development anduser support is not a straightforward process. It involves analysing various sourcesof information, including the project’s source code repositories, communicationchannels, and bug tracking systems. OSSMETER extends state-of-the-art techniquesin the field of automated analysis and measurement of open-source software(OSS), and develops a platform that supports decision makers in the processof discovering, comparing, assessing and monitoring the health, quality, impactand activity of opensource software. To achieve this, OSSMETER computestrustworthy quality indicators by performing advanced analysis and integrationof information from diverse sources including the project metadata, source coderepositories, communication channels and bug tracking systems of OSS projects